SIALKOT, Jan. 15 -- The United States Charge d'Affaires, Natalie Baker, visited Sialkot International Airport (SIAL) to highlight its role in boosting trade and regional development. She received a detailed briefing on Pakistan's first privately built international airport, noting its transformation from a bold idea into a world-class facility.
Baker toured the airport, observing operational standards, passenger facilities, and ongoing upgrades. She praised the airport's management, modern infrastructure, and the entrepreneurial vision of Sialkot's business community. The envoy described SIAL as a prime example of public-private collaboration driving economic growth.
